Overview

The Medical College Admission Test assesses knowledge and skills essential for success in medical school. It covers four sections: Chemical and Physical Foundations of Biological Systems; Critical Analysis and Reasoning Skills; Biological and Biochemical Foundations of Living Systems; and Psychological, Social, and Biological Foundations of Behavior. The exam tests scientific concepts, problem-solving, and reading comprehension. A high MCAT score strengthens an application to US and Canadian medical schools by demonstrating readiness for the rigorous curriculum.
